We are looking for a Litigation Assistant to join a busy personal injury practice in Irvine, California, and provide day-to-day support across active litigation matters. This fully onsite role is a contract opportunity with potential for a permanent position for a highly organized, detail-oriented individual who is comfortable working in a fast-moving environment and partnering closely with attorneys throughout each stage of a case. The ideal candidate brings strong knowledge of California civil procedure, manages deadlines with precision, and helps keep files progressing efficiently from initial filings through trial preparation.
Job Responsibility
Prepare litigation documents, including subpoenas and related case paperwork, with accuracy and attention to court requirements
Coordinate service of process and oversee the collection of records and other case-related documentation from outside parties
Submit pleadings and other legal documents through state and federal e-filing systems in a timely and compliant manner
Provide ongoing support to attorneys handling personal injury matters from case opening through trial readiness
Monitor case activity, maintain litigation calendars, and track deadlines to help ensure matters stay on schedule
Organize files, update case information, and handle procedural and administrative tasks for a high-volume caseload
Communicate with courts, vendors, and internal team members to facilitate smooth case progression and document handling
Requirements
3+ years of experience in a litigation legal assistant or similar legal support role
Prior experience supporting civil litigation matters, ideally within a personal injury practice
Working knowledge of California civil procedure and court filing requirements
Hands-on experience with state and federal e-filing systems and court submissions
Strong calendar management skills with the ability to prioritize multiple deadlines effectively
Excellent attention to detail and the ability to follow established workflows consistently
Proficiency in managing court filings, case documentation, and day-to-day litigation support tasks
